    Considering that your roof is consistently exposed to the outside elements, it means your roof is will break down gradually. The rate at which it degrades will depend on a range of factors. Those include; the grade of the original components that were used as well as the workmanship, the amount of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is preserved and the style of the roof. Most roofing companies will quote around 20 years for a well-built and properly maintained roof, but that can never be promised due to the above factors. Our advice is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You shouldn’t ever pressure-wash your roof, as you take the risk of eliminating any protective minerals that have been added to provide shielding from the elements. Aside from that, you should avoid ch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they could also lower the lifespan of your roof. When you communicate with your roof cleaning professional,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. That will remove the aesthetically displeasing algae and staining without ruining the tile or shingles.

    More About Tarpon Springs

    Tarpon Springs is a city in Pinellas County, Florida, United States. The population was 23,484 at the 2010 census.[6] Tarpon Springs has the highest percentage of Greek Americans of any city in the US.[7] Downtown Tarpon Springs has long been a focal point and is undergoing beautification.[8]

    The region, with a series of bayous feeding into the Gulf of Mexico, was first settled by white and black farmers and fishermen[9] around 1876. Some of the newly arrived visitors spotted tarpon jumping out of the waters and so named the location Tarpon Springs. The name is said to have originated with a remark of Mrs. Ormond Boyer, an early settler from South Carolina, and who, while standing on the shore of the Bayou and seeing fish leaping exclaimed, “See the tarpon spring!’ However, for the most part , the fish seen splashing here were mullet rather than tarpon. In 1882, Hamilton Disston, who in the previous year had purchased the land where the city of Tarpon Springs now stands, ordered the creation of a town plan for the future city.[1] On February 12, 1887, Tarpon Springs became the first incorporated city in what is now Pinellas County.[1] Less than a year later on January 13, 1888, the Orange Belt Railway, the first railroad line to be built in what is now Pinellas County, arrived in the city.[10] During this time the area was developed as a wintering spot for wealthy northerners.

    How To Choose A Reliable Roofing Company For Your Own Home

    The key function of your roof would be to shelter your family and friends from your r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Possessing a well-maintained roof is vital if you would like produce a home that is safe and cozy.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s must be repaired or replaced at some time or any other. Unless you have the right tools and experience to complete the task yourself, that generally means working with a professional roofing contractor.

    The importance of hiring the correct company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are quite expensive. You need to know you are investing your hard earned money wisely and therefore the finished roof may last for several years in the future. Have a look at these tips about how to locate a reliable roofing company for your house:

    1. Utilize a local company. Prior to getting a contractor, make sure that these people have a physical address within your city or county. Local contractors are more likely to be familiar with the codes and building requirements in your area. They are also unlikely to attempt to scam you out of your money since they should maintain their reputation in your neighborhood.

    2. Verify that the cont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always spend some time to get licensed. You should certainly lookup licensing information online from the website of the city or state. Check to ensure that the contractor’s license applies and that it must be current before hiring them. Additionally, ask the contractor to provide proof of ins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they start work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t create the mistake of hiring the very first company that you contact. Instead, reach out to at the very least a few different contractors in your community to acquire quotes for that roofing project. Ask each contractor to present you with an itemized quote so that you can see just where your money is certainly going. Ideally, they should send a representative in your property to evaluate your roof personally before offering you a quote. Like that, the estimate they offer will likely be considerably more accurate.

    4. Ensure that the clients are trustworthy by reading through reviews using their past clients. Consider checking with groups such as the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to make sure that that no major complaints are already filed against them.

    5. Get everything in writing. Don’t simply take a contractor at their word. Instead, question them to present you a written contract. Make sure both you and the contractor sign the contract. Keep a copy for yourself in the event any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the potential risk of misunderstandings and provides you with legal protection in the event the contractor fails to go by through on his or her promises.

    Deciding on a reliable roofing contractor for your own home is very important. The roof is among the most significant components of your property. Employing a professional roofing contractor that has a great reputation is the easiest method to be sure that the project goes as planned.
